I run a similar PCV system and have difficulty with oil being drawn in the intake manifold. Designed baffles, etc, still get some oil.
I wrote to our Div 6 Tech director asking if I could install a Mororso separator in the line. I was told, in Stock Class if it did come on the car orginally , " NO" It would not be legal. But on the upside, a little oil may help top ring seal. Lol. If you get a NHRA tech guy to put in writing it's legal to do in Stock, please let us all know.. Steve Teeter Stk/SS 620. |
